Summary

This report analyzes the worldwide markets for Hospital Information Systems in US$ Millions. The specific product segments analyzed are Clinical Information Systems (CIS), and Non-Clinical Information Systems (NCIS). The report provides separate comprehensive analytics for the US, Japan, Europe, Asia-Pacific, and Rest of World.  Annual forecasts are provided for each region for the period of 2006 through 2015. A six-year historic analysis is also provided for these markets. The report profiles 303 companies including many key and niche players worldwide such as Agfa-Gevaert bv, Akhil Systems Pvt. Ltd., Allscripts-Misys Healthcare Solutions Inc., AxSys Technology Ltd., Brunie-Software GmbH, Cerner Corporation, Computer Programs and Systems, Inc., Eclipsys Corporation, GE Healthcare, Healthland, IBA Health Ltd., iSOFT Group PLC, Integrated Medical Systems Pty Ltd., Keane’s Healthcare Solutions, McKesson Corporation, Medical Information Technology, Inc., MEDISTAR Praxiscomputer GmbH, Philips Nederland bv Medical Systems, QuadraMed Corporation, Siemens Medical Solutions USA Inc., Softlink International Pvt. Ltd., Sysmex Corporation, and  Sysmex (Malaysia) Sdn Bhd.  Market data and analytics are derived from primary and secondary research. Company profiles are mostly extracted from URL research and reported select online sources.
